Thread: question from a ranger, regarding the new post patch organics market.
Hello all, like the title says yep I'm working through ranger (3 boxes from master now hehe) and have had made quite the business supplying tailors and smiths alike with the hides from all my kills, though it was justrecently i'll admit i started ondoctors and meat supplying, but since you guys need organics also I've delved into that market.
Least I was till this last patch, now it seems like it's taking me an entire day sometimes to fill just 1k orders in some instances, and my own personal budget is taking a major hit. Cause lets face it, if you sell hide at 3 or 4 cr a unit like i do with friends and repeat customers, they want 1-2k of hide, it takes me nearly a whole night now to get that, and I spend one whole night making 3000-4000 credits as opoosed to 3 rebel missions out of anchorhead earning the same, which am I going to do?
Now I haven't stopped of course, but I'm caught in a dilemma I can't stand, I don't want to price gouge, I don't want to raise my prices period because it's going to trickle down through everything, but at the rate things are going....
Anyway minor rant ramble aside the question to thedoc's out there which I'm seeking feedback on, since the patch has come out, how has it impacted the organics markets on your servers? In terms of finding people to harvest, price per unit, and any other side effects?

Thruth be told the meat market (for qualtiy medical-use meats anyway, such as Herbivore, Aviand an Insect) was already starting to dry up before the patch. Rangers and Scouts have been kind enough to offer us 3-4cr rates, which for most of us is a good deal. But, considering how much an artisan can yank out of the groud with very little effort or risk, compared to what a scout/ranger does for LESS resources at greater risk, I think you guys charge far too little for those hides and bone. Heck if a steel that can be pulled up at no risk for stacksof tens of thousands can sell for over 10cr/resource, hides should be worth at least 8 per, IMHO.
I thknk the artisans are just flat ripping you guys off, period. Pulling up less now? Charge them MORE. Scarcity of resources. (Unless you are hunting with a group of scouts/rangers, in which case you are netting an immediate 20% increase with at least on more scout of similar level around and a flat 60% extra for every scout after that so you may try to do some scout grouping to see if you can use that to actually increase your supplies, but most scouts are more into being the lone one of a group from what I have seen.)
The problem then becomes having all the scouts/rangers going where the money and quantityis, like all of the surveyors already do. Meaning they gather resources only for Artisans who can afford to pay those kinds of pricesand the low-income medic-types get the shaft on supplies. We just can't afford, usually, to pay that kind of price for meats.
Kind of a Catch 22, don't you think?
